Some questions about Thrown DC.

A23.1 says that DC FP is modified by concealment.

23.1 A DC is a SW which explodes in the target Location with 30 FP factors on the IFT [EXC: Set DC; 23.7]. It is not subject to FP modification for PBF/TPBF, use in the AFPh, or for any form of Area Fire other than concealment at the time the DC is Thrown/operably-Placed (or detonated if Set). Concealment-caused Area Fire does not apply when determining the possibility of Rubble Creation (B24.11). A DC attack may not combine FP with any other unit. The defender’s (or thrower’s) TEM (not LOS Hindrances) applies to the resolution of the attack [EXC: hexside TEM is NA if DC Placed/Set] but leadership modifiers do not.​

Assume the thrower is unconcealed, and throwing the DC at a concealed unit.

In this case the target location is attached with 12 FP. Is the thrower's location attacked with 12 FP or 30 FP, (I think 30 FP)?

Assume now that in addition to the unconcealed thrower, there is a concealed unit in the thrower's hex.

Is the concealed unit in the thrower's location attached with 30 FP, 12 FP or 6 FP, (I think 12 FP)?

If the unit in the target location breaks from the attack, and the concealed unit in the thrower's location is attacked with at least a PTC, is the concealed unit revealed, (assuming no other GO enemy unit in LOS)?

Just thoughts as you said, but these are mine based upon play against various opponents and checking the Concealment Gain/Loss rules & Chart:
  • Target concealed, Thrower unconcealed: 12(15)FP & 30FP.
  • Target concealed , Thrower (somehow) also concealed: 12(15)FP in both instances.
  • Target concealed, Thrower unconcealed with concealed unit in thrower's Loc.: 12(15)FP; 30FP vs unconcealed & 12(15)FP vs concealed.
Regards your other question if the concealed unit in the thrower's Location suffers a PIN/MC result and is within LOS of another enemy unit it would lose concealment, otherwise it would lose concealment only if the Target Unit remained unbroken and has a LOS to the thrower's location.
